在现代软件开发中,GitHub成为了一个极为重要的平台,特别是在开源项目和共享代码方面。尤其是微信项目,随着其广泛的应用,许多开发者将自己的代码和项目上传到GitHub。本文将探讨如何在GitHub中查找和使用微信项目的代码,包括项目的类型、获取代码的方式、开发技巧以及常见问题解答。
什么是微信项目?
微信项目通常是指与微信相关的应用程序或插件。这些项目可以是小程序、公众号开发、或第三方工具。开发者可以利用微信开放平台提供的API,创建多种功能的应用。具体类型包括:
- 微信小程序:轻量级的应用程序,用户可以在微信中直接使用。
- 微信公众号:企业或个人可以通过微信公众号与用户互动,提供服务和内容。
- 微信支付相关项目:整合微信支付功能的应用。
- 第三方工具:如数据分析、接口服务等。
在GitHub上查找微信项目的步骤
要在GitHub上查找微信项目,可以按照以下步骤操作:
- 访问GitHub官网:前往 GitHub官网。
- 使用搜索功能:在搜索框中输入关键词,如“微信小程序”、“微信API”等,点击搜索。
- 过滤搜索结果:可以通过左侧的筛选器,选择特定的编程语言、项目类型等,进一步缩小搜索范围。
- 查看项目详情:选择感兴趣的项目,查看项目的README文件,了解其功能、使用方法以及相关文档。
如何下载微信项目代码
在GitHub上下载微信项目的代码十分简单,以下是常见的两种方式:
-
Clone项目:使用Git命令行工具,输入以下命令: bash git clone <项目地址>
这将把整个项目下载到本地。
-
下载ZIP文件:在项目页面,点击“Code”按钮,然后选择“Download ZIP”。将下载的压缩包解压即可使用。
使用微信项目代码的注意事项
使用其他开发者的微信项目代码时,请注意以下几点:
- 遵循开源协议:每个项目都会有相关的开源协议,使用前需仔细阅读。
- 代码兼容性:确保所使用的代码与自己项目的技术栈兼容。
- 安全性检查:在将外部代码引入到自己项目之前,进行必要的安全审查,防止引入漏洞。
开发微信项目的实用技巧
在开发微信项目时,有几个实用技巧可以帮助提高开发效率:
- 使用开发者工具:利用微信开发者工具可以快速调试和测试小程序。
- 查看官方文档:充分利用微信开放平台提供的文档资源,获取最新的API信息。
- 借助社区资源:在GitHub、CSDN等开发者社区中寻找解决方案和开发教程。
相关的GitHub微信项目推荐
以下是一些值得关注的微信项目,供开发者参考:
- WeChat-Handler:一个处理微信消息的Python项目。
- WeChat-MiniProgram:用于快速开发微信小程序的模板。
- WeChat-Payment:集成微信支付功能的Java项目。
FAQ(常见问题解答)
如何在GitHub上找到高质量的微信项目?
在搜索时,可以关注项目的星标数、分支活跃度和更新频率,通常高质量的项目会有较多的关注和活跃的维护。
微信项目代码是否可以商用?
这取决于项目的开源协议。如果项目是MIT、Apache等允许商业用途的协议,则可以商用;但若是GPL等需要开源的协议,则必须遵循相应条款。
GitHub上的微信项目代码是否安全?
并非所有的代码都是安全的,建议在使用之前,先进行代码审查和测试,确保没有安全漏洞。
如何参与到微信项目的开发中?
如果对某个项目感兴趣,可以通过提交issue、pull request等方式参与贡献,并和其他开发者进行交流。
微信项目需要哪些基础知识?
开发微信项目通常需要掌握JavaScript、HTML/CSS,熟悉微信开发框架及其API。
结语
在GitHub上查找和使用微信项目的代码为开发者提供了极大的便利。通过本指南,希望能帮助你更好地理解如何高效使用这些资源,进而提升自己的开发能力。无论是初学者还是有经验的开发者,都可以从中受益,创造出更优秀的应用。